CLOWN SHOW: Dem Congresswoman Katie Porter Wears Batman Costume to Cast Vote in Committee

On the day Democrats voted on their sham impeachment inquiry rules against President Trump, Rep. Katie Porter (D-CA) was seen wandering the halls of Congress on Thursday wearing a Batman costume and incredibly was allowed to vote in a House Financial Services Committee meeting while wearing her Halloween costume.

The NRCC commented on Porter’s mockery of the seriousness of the day on the Hill, “As House Democrats prepare to officially blow up their Majority with impeachment, @RepKatiePorter is prancing around dressed as Batman. This is how seriously these clowns are taking impeachment.”

Porter reportedly changed out of her Batman costume to vote on the House floor for the impeachment inquiry rules.
